134 Blurton Road is a semi-detached property in a residential area of Blurton, Stoke -on -Trent. The home is managed by Craegmoor Healthcare Services. The property is an ordinary house, which is in keeping with other properties in the immediate area. The service provides accommodation for up to three people who have a degree of learning disability and are striving to live an independent life style. All three have part time employment and/or attend the local college. They are supported by the staff from Highcross, a larger residential care home just across the road. This is the latest available inspection report for this service, carried out on 18th March 2010. it is an annual review prepared by CQC after examining previous reports and information from the provider. At the time of this report, CQC judged the service to be Good.

The inspector made no statutory requirements on the home as a result of this inspection and there were no outstanding actions from the previous inspection report.

We received the AQAA when we asked for it, it contained detailed information about the service, what it does well and how it intends to improve. We have been told that the service does well in the following areas, Provides a consistently good standard of care, support and enablement. Respects the uniqueness of our resident group. Provides opportunities for new experiences. Promotes independence. Enables people to decide on and reach their goals and potential. Encourages/enables people to express themselves and their opinions. The service has told us it has improved by, Improved person centred care planning (PCCP) documentation. Reviewed/revised the Health Action Plans (HAP). But has also said it can make further improvements to the service by, Listening more closely to the views of the people who use the service. Continue to provide more accessible policies and procedures. Continue to strive to provide a high quality, good value service that benefits people. Two people using the service completed and returned surveys, they didnt make any additional comments about the quality of service they receive. But they did confirm that they had received enough information about the service before they moved in, that they are involved with decisions, and that staff treat them well. Relatives told us, Its a very well run home, I think the service is fine at the moment. I think the service has always been top class. I am highly satisfied and think they look Annual Service Review Page 4 of 6 after my relative brilliantly. Staff have told us in surveys that, People using the service have plenty of support for activities, colleges, work placements and are very motivated. We could do better by giving more choices on their opinions every day and what THEY, would like. Supports people well, affords a safe environment in which they live, encourages them to be active and positive in every thing they do. Keeps people active with activities and work placements. Creates a secure active and friendly environment for people. Some staff have raised concerns about the future of the service and how people using it will be supported. We have also received comments about how the service can improve. The organisation could respond more efficiently when maintenance problems arise. People support each other and work well as a team. there is always room for improvement to achieve things around the home. I am very concerned about the proposals for the transition of people into supported living. That it must be done with their needs as a top priority and the area in which they are moved to is of a good standard and is safe. We have been told there will be a lot of changes to the service within the next year. I feel that this information is not clear and also people using the service and relatives have not been fully informed. I feel that staff are feeling in limbo and morale is low. Craegmoor and management have not dealt with this very well. We have not received any complaints about this service. People using the service have not raised any concerns in surveys and have said that they know who to go to if they have any concerns and how to make a complaint. What are we going to do as a result of this annual service review? We havent changed our judgement about this service as a result of this Annual Service Review. We will continue with our planned inspection programme and carry out an unannounced key inspection when it is scheduled to be completed. However we can inspect the service at any time if we have concerns about the quality of the service or the safety of the people using the service.
